Avatar: The Last Airbender renewed for seasons 2 and 3

Catch the first season of the show on Netflix.

Avatar: The Last Airbender will return on Netflix as the streaming platform renews the live-action series for seasons 2 and 3.

Since the show’s Netflix debut on February 22, the series has reigned as the #1 English TV show with 41.1M views in just the first 11 days. It was also #1 in 76 countries and the top 10 in 92.

Gordon Cormier and Dallas Liu, the lead stars of the show, even visited Manila to promote the show.

Avatar: The Last Airbender Season 2 and 3

The show is a live-action reimagining of the beloved animated series that aired on Nickelodeon from 2005 to 2008. The original series won multiple awards and spawned a sequel series, The Legend of Korra, and several comics and novels.

Avatar: The Last Airbender follows Aang (Cormier), the last airbender and the reincarnated Avatar, who can control all four elements: water, earth, fire, and air. Along with his friends Katara (Kiawentiio) and Sokka (Ian Ousley), he embarks on a quest to master the other three elements and defeat the Fire Lord Ozai (Daniel Dae Kim), who plans to conquer the world with his army of firebenders.
